My name is Comfort M. Vah, I am 32 years old and I live in Palala, Bong County, with my husband and our four children: Alice (13), Samuel (9), Mary (7) and Prince (6). I am an entrepreneur and a member of the ELILI program. I joined ELILI in 2023 with an initial loan that enabled me to transform my small door-to-door doughnut business into a market stall. Thanks to my rigorous repayment schedule, I was able to access a second loan of 90,000 LRD (€433), increase my rice stock from 5 to 60 bags, and expand my product range (flour, oil, eggs, tea, etc.).

Growing through savings and training

Thanks to my business, my family lives better and I have been able to send my four children to school, while investing in our home. ELILI taught me how to save and manage my business effectively. Today, I am proud to see my business thrive and have big plans for the future.

A tangible impact on my family

My business, located next to my husband’s, now allows us to pay for our four children’s education and even buy land to build our house. My dream is to open a large store in Palala. I continue to save money and put the advice I learned from ELILI training into practice to achieve this goal.
